Abstract

Methods and systems are described herein for moving access tokens for validating network operations between user accounts to prevent malicious or nonaligned usage. The system may determine that a user is associated with a first user account and a second user account, retrieve parameters associated with the first and second user accounts, determine that an access token is available for migration, update a binding associated with the access token from the first to the second user account, and, in response to receiving a network operation request, may process the request using the second user account.
